Product Description
| Chemical Requirements |
| Copper | 42.0 - 47.0% |
| Lead | 1.0 to 2.2% |
| Iron | 0.30% max |
| Nickel | 9.0 to 12.0% |
| Manganese | 4.0 to 7.0% |
| Zinc | Remainder |
| Total Imp. | 0.30% max |
| Physical Properties |
| Size (mm) | T.S.Kg/mm2 | EL% Min |
| 1.20 mm R | 65 - 75 | 6 - 15% |
| 1.60 mm R | 65 - 75 | 6 - 15% |
| 1.98 mm R | 65 - 75 | 6 - 15% |
| 2.30 mm R | 70 - 80 | 6 - 15% |
| 2.50 mm R | 70 - 80 | 6 - 15% |
| Fabrication Properties |
| Capacity for being | |
| Cold Heading | Fair |
| Machinability | 80.00% |
| Plating | Not Require |
